How much do flex schedule offshore inspector j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 17, 2026, the average hourly pay for flex schedule offshore inspector in Addison, IL is $27.41,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$18.56 and $31.54 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Job description

As the International Tax Manager, a national business line role, you'll be responsible for the management and delivery of U.S. international tax services for clients across various industries and market segments. You'll collaborate closely with partners and managing directors while teaming with managers, associates, and other teammates from around the globe to help clients identify and solve complex business problems through deploying a wide range of Grant Thornton solutions in a collaborative manner, ensuring quality above all, because together is how we succeed.  

From day one, you'll be empowered by formal training opportunities, experiential (on the job) training and access to industry leading expertise to help you develop a broad and deep technical skill set along with increased business acumen to help you achieve more, confidently. 

Your day-to-day may include: 

  • Managing and monitoring multiple client services teams on client engagements; planning, executing, directing, and completing international tax projects; providing innovative tax planning, consulting, and compliance expertise to clients; and managing engagements to budget 
  • Managing the delivery of a full range of international tax services and advising U.S. and foreign multinational companies on the tax implications of their international operations as well as coordinating U.S. tax laws with foreign tax laws to assist in developing an efficient worldwide tax strategy 
  • Consulting with clients on tax-efficient structuring of international transactions, effective use of tax treaties, planning related to offshore investment activities and repatriation strategies to minimize U.S. and foreign income taxes  
  • Conducting primary and secondary review of complicated or complex international tax returns to ensure quality 
  • Working closely with partners, managers, and associates to integrate practice development skills into a team approach to client service and new business development 
  • Other duties as assigned 

You have the following technical skills and qualifications:  

  • Bachelor's degree in Accounting  
  • Minimum five to seven years of progressive tax consulting experience, preferably with at least three years focused on international taxation  
  • Experience with a large accounting firm, law firm, or corporate tax department of a multinational company  
  • CPA or JD/active law license required
  • Excellent analytical, technical, and tax accounting/technology skills with proficiency in U.S. tax compliance and consulting  
  • Strong computer expertise including knowledge of tax software and technology  
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ills
  • Can travel as needed

In the U.S., Grant Thornton delivers professional services through two specialized entities: Grant Thornton LLP, a licensed, certified public accounting (CPA) firm that provides audit and assurance services - and Grant Thornton Advisors LLC (not a licensed CPA firm), which exclusively provides non-attest offerings, including tax and advisory services.
In 2025, Grant Thornton formed a multinational, multidisciplinary platform with Grant Thornton Ireland. The platform offers a premier Trans-Atlantic advisory and tax practice, as well as independent American and Irish audit practices. With $2.7 billion in revenues and more than 50 offices spanning the U.S., Ireland and other territories, the platform delivers a singular client experience that includes enhanced solutions and capabilities, backed by powerful technologies and a roster of 12,000 quality-driven professionals enjoying exceptional career-growth opportunities and a distinctive cross-border culture.
Grant Thornton is part of the Grant Thornton International Limited network, which provides access to its member firms in more than 150 global markets.The team you're about to join is ready to help you thrive. Here's how:
